Flexi Jobs: The Future of Work in Africa

Africa is witnessing a significant transformation in the nature of work. This change is driven by trends such as technological advancements, changing demographics, and growing needs for adaptability.

As a result, flexi jobs, which offer project-based assignments, are gaining traction as a viable alternative to traditional arrangements. These possibilities provide African workers with greater autonomy over their professional journeys, enabling them to optimize their productivity.

Despite this, there are also limitations associated with the rise of flexi jobs in Africa. These encompass issues such as infrastructure limitations, absence of traditional employment protections, and potential for exploitation.

Mitigating these challenges is essential to ensuring that flexi jobs contribute meaningfully to Africa's economic growth. This will require collaborative efforts from governments, businesses, and non-profits to create a favorable environment for the sustainable development of flexi work in Africa.

Additionally, it is important to promote technological skills among African workers to enable them to thrive in the changing world of work.

Kenya Embraces Remote Work: HR Faces New Realities

The Kenyan labor pool is undergoing a significant shift with the increasing popularity of remote work. This trend presents both remarkable opportunities and complex challenges for Human Resources professionals.

On one hand, remote work allows Kenyan companies to attract a wider selection of talent, irrespective of location. It also offers employees increased flexibility and quality of life.

However, HR teams now face the responsibility of adapting their practices to support a distributed workforce. This includes implementing new policies and procedures for remote communication, evaluation, and employee mental health.

  • Furthermore, ensuring data security and compliance with Kenyan labor laws in a remote work setting presents a new set of challenges for HR.

Ultimately, the rise of remote work in Kenya offers both exciting possibilities and complex challenges for HR. Adapting these changes strategically, HR specialists can play a crucial role in shaping a thriving future of work in Kenya.
